The Best Way to Learn French Vocabulary – Le Voyage Terrible
Learning vocabulary is one of the most difficult and tedious parts of learning any language. But it's also essential if you want to be able to communicate in that language. So how can you make the process of learning French vocabulary less terrible?
One way is to use a method called "Le Voyage Terrible." This involves creating a mental image of yourself going on a journey through France, encountering different situations and people along the way. For each new word or phrase you learn, try to create a corresponding scene in your mind. This will help anchor the new vocabulary in your memory and make it more likely that you'll remember it when you need it.
Another helpful tip is to keep a notebook or flashcards with you at all times so that you can review whenever you have a few spare minutes. You can also take advantage of technology and use apps or online programs that allow you to review French vocabulary on the go. And don't forget about listening to French podcasts or watching TV shows and movies in French – this can be a great way to pick up new words and phrases in a natural way.
With some effort and perseverance, learning French vocabulary doesn't have to be terrible. By using effective methods like Le Voyage Terrible, you can make steady progress and eventually be able to communicate confidently in French.
